Question 1: In right triangle PQR with right angle at R, PQ = 29 and PR = 20. What is QR?
- 21 (Correct answer)
- 22
- 19
- √441
Correct answer: 21
QR = √(29² − 20²) = √(841 − 400) = √441 = 21.
Question 2: In right triangle ABC with right angle at C, sin(B) = 7/25. What is cos(B)?
- 24/25 (Correct answer)
- 7/24
- 25/24
- 25/7
Correct answer: 24/25
cos(B) = √(1 − 49/625) = √(576/625) = 24/25.
Question 3: A surveyor stands 80 feet from the base of a tower. The angle of elevation to the top of the tower is 45°. How tall is the tower?
- 80 (Correct answer)
- 80√2
- 40√2
- 160
Correct answer: 80
tan(45°) = 1 = height/80; height = 80.
Question 4: A right triangle has legs of length 3k and 4k. If the hypotenuse is 50, what is k?
- 10 (Correct answer)
- 5
- 8
- 12
Correct answer: 10
(3k)² + (4k)² = 25k² = 2500; k² = 100; k = 10.
Question 5: In a 45-45-90 triangle, angle A = 45° and the side opposite A is 6√2. What is the hypotenuse?
- 12 (Correct answer)
- 6
- 6√2
- 12√2
Correct answer: 12
In a 45-45-90 triangle both legs are equal and the hypotenuse = leg × √2; leg = 6√2, so hyp = 6√2 × √2 = 12.
Question 6: Right triangles P and Q are similar. Triangle P has legs 8 and 15. Triangle Q has the longer leg equal to 45. What is the hypotenuse of Triangle Q?
- 51 (Correct answer)
- 45
- 30
- 24
Correct answer: 51
Scale factor = 45/15 = 3; Triangle P hypotenuse = 17; Triangle Q hypotenuse = 17 × 3 = 51.
Question 7: In right triangle ABC with right angle at C, angle A = 60° and AC = 5. What is BC?
- 5√3 (Correct answer)
- 10
- 5/√3
- 5√2
Correct answer: 5√3
tan(60°) = √3 = BC/AC = BC/5; BC = 5√3.
